Leavenworth board approves construction manager, transportation contract, IT refresh and sets school‑closure hearing
Summary
At its March 9 meeting the Leavenworth Board approved Universal Construction as CMAR for a culinary classroom renovation, extended a five‑year transportation contract with DS Bus Lines, approved a district network refresh on a five‑year lease, set public notice and a hearing to close Warren Intermediate, accepted a school‑safety grant and appointed Gwen Mundorf as board attorney.
At its March 9, 2026 regular meeting the Leavenworth Board of Education approved a package of operational recommendations and scheduled required public notifications.
Construction manager: The board approved administration’s recommendation to select Universal Construction as the construction manager at risk (CMAR) for the high‑school culinary classroom renovation after the district’s competitive CMAR search. Board members noted Universal Construction has completed prior, smaller projects for the district, and the current scope excludes a previously considered parking‑lot project.
